摘要
为厘清鄂尔多斯盆地长8砂岩储层中碳酸盐胶结物的基本特征及其对储层物性的影响,综合运用铁氰化钾和茜素红混合液染色薄片、阴极发光和碳氧同位素等分析技术,对碳酸盐胶结物的矿物学和地球化学特征进行了研究。结果表明,长8砂岩储层主要发育3期碳酸盐胶结物,第一期(准同生期-成岩早期)碳酸盐胶结物以方解石为主,δ^(13)CPDB在-3.7‰^-2.4‰之间,δ^(18)OPDB为-10‰左右,其成因与碱性湖水中碳酸钙的过饱和相关;第二期(早成岩B期-中成岩A期)碳酸盐胶结物以铁方解石为主,δ^(13)CPDB为-14.8‰^-4.1‰,δ^(18)OPDB为-21.0‰^-13.2‰,其主要受有机质热催化作用形成的有机酸轻碳源的影响;第三期(中成岩B期)碳酸盐胶结物主要为铁白云石和铁方解石,δ^(13)CPDB为-9.5‰^-5.5‰,δ^(18)OPDB为-25.7‰^-22.3‰,其可能受有机碳源和早期碳酸盐胶结物发生溶蚀形成的无机碳源的共同影响。理论计算表明,碳酸盐胶结物导致长8砂岩储层孔隙度降低了约5.06%,其孔隙度损失率为12.05%~12.95%。该研究对有利砂岩储层的预测具有重要的借鉴意义。
In order to verify the characteristics of carbonate cements and their effects on reservoir properties,the potassium ferricyanide and alizarin red staining slices,cathodoluminescence and carbon and oxygen isotopes,were used to study the mineralogical and geochemical characteristics of carbonate cements in Chang 8 reservoir.The research results show that there are three periods of carbonate cements developed mostly.The first period of carbonate cements is mainly calcite,with ^13C ranging from -3.7‰ to -2.4‰ and ^18O about -10‰.Its formation is related to the over saturation of calcium carbonate in alkaline lake water,formed in penecontemporaneous to early diagenetic stage.The second period of carbonate cements is ferrocalcite,with ^13C ranging from -14.8‰ to -4.1‰ and ^18O-21.0‰ to-13.2‰.This is mainly due to the decarboxylation of organic matters during the period B of early diagenetic stage to period A of middle diagenetic stage.The third period of carbonate cements is mainly ferrodolomite and ferrocalcite,formed in the period B of middle diagenetic stage,with^13C being -9.5‰ to -5.5‰ and ^18O,-25.7‰to-22.3‰.This is affected by both organic carbon from the thermal evolution of organic matter and inorganic carbon formed by dissolution of carbonate cement in the early stage.Theoretical quantitative calculation shows that the porosity of Chang 8 reservoir is decreased about 5.06% by carbonate cement,with the loss rate of 12.05%-12.95%.The result has a reference to the prediction of favorable reservoirs.
